The Permatex 25247 Fabric Repair Kit is a comprehensive solution for repairing automobile upholstery, carpets, clothing, and furniture. This kit includes 7 cups of fabric repair compound in assorted colors, 2 cups of air-dry adhesive, a screen applicator, an application spatula, a mixing bottle, and an instruction card with a color matching chart. Designed for versatility and ease of use, it’s perfect for both automotive and home fabric repairs.

Every color, easy to use.
I would like to agree with the one reviewer that said that it dries hard. It does. It is white glue that dries clear and it does in fact dry hard. I have never seen glue that does not dry hard so imagine it is just like any other glue that you are used to. I got it right after two tries. I would also agree with the reviewer that says the color is hard to match. There is a color key that tells you what to mix to make what color. That is very helpful, but it is still likely that it may be a little off. I would suggest mixing up the fibers first and then before gluing them loosely put some of them on the part that you are repairing to make sure the match is right. You can always add more of other colors if the match is not right before the glue step. You get a lot of different color, pretty much any color can be made. Then when putting the glue on the hole make sure you press the glue down to get it all the way in the hole. Also if the hole is at an angle take that into consideration. The glue can become thicker towards the bottom of the hole because of gravity. After the glue step when you put the fibers into the hole press it down into the glue and then add more fibers. Make sure you get them down into the hole. Overall it does not take long at all. I had set aside a few hours and it took about 15 minutes start to finish, but like I said it had to be done twice because the color was a little off the first time. Now it looks great. If you didn't know the hole was there you cannot see the repair. I would recommend this product.

How bad is your damage?
That's what you need to ask yourself before buying this kit. If the damage is only to a very small area then you might be able to help yourself out with this. You get everything you need in the kit. The pots of different colored fabric...shavings??..are interesting. You also get the glue (2 of those), a small piece of canvas backing, a little mesh screen and a little plastic mixer/applicator that looks like those plastic tabs that keep men's collars from curling up on the edges.The piece of canvas is about 3"x3" (as is the mesh) and you will probably have to use it if you are trying to repair a hole or burn. You trim it to a size just a bit smaller than the hole you are patching. Tuck it in underneath the edges. Then you are ready for the fun part.Before you try you interior you want to practice. And practice. The fabric-to-glue ratio is very tricky. And at the end of the day you still might end up with an area that looks like you spilled a glob of glue on your car.Which is why I say, take a look at your damage and if you are really needed a repair, go to a professional. If a small glob of glue somewhere in your car doesn't bother you (hey, at least it's not a hole) then go for it.

Inexpensive way to repair unsightly hole in cloth seat.
I used this to repair a cigarette burn in a cloth vehicle seat. It worked well for this application and I am very pleased with the results. It took me about 20 minutes, including reading the instructions. The patch is visible and can be seen if you look for it, mostly because of the difference in texture. However, most people didn't notice it with just a casual glance and it looks significantly better than a burn hole. I believe results will vary based on the amount of effort and attention to detail you put into applying the patch.The kits contains several small containers with colored, powder-like fibers, a small piece of backing cloth, fabric glue, a plastic application stick, a sifting screen, and an empty mixing cup. The small containers are a little difficult to open because of their small size. The application stick is really flimsy and I would recommend using something like a popsicle stick for larger repairs. Otherwise I have no complaints.It is fairly easy to use the kit. Instructions are adequate. The only challenging part is mixing the fibers together to match the color of the fabric. There is a guide to get you close to the correct color, then you will need to use trial and error to tweak the color for an exact match. I was able to match the color almost perfectly after just a few tries.

Not Durable and easily noticed
This product works OK. I used it on a buddy's 2003 Toyota 4Runner with grey cloth seats (i got a cigarette burn on the seat). The seats were checkerboard/crosshatched. He noticed the cigarette burn repair within 10 seconds of getting in the car. The fabric material also came right off within 1-2 hours. Compared to how it looked, it was a good improvement, but not good enough. Doesn't look that good and is NOT durable. For as cheap as it is, it's not bad. The repair isn't super durable, but there is enough to redo the repair several times. If you want a quick, acceptable fix, this is a good product. If you want a permanent, OEM matching repair that looks great, then unfortunately this will not be acceptable(you should get in touch with an upholstery shop or find a spare seat in a junkyard)
